Onboarding note for security reviewers: the Gradewarden proctoring queue ingests exam session events from Thistlecroft campuses into a prioritized review stream. Flagged sessions are encrypted at rest and retained for ninety days. Reviewer workstations run the queue client locally, configured via a .env file that must never be committed. After cloning the client repo, create that file and place the queue signing secret on the next line.

secret setting of tajof-bahif: COURIER_KEY3=65d

### Step 2: Move the cutoff rule

Hey — the order-cutoff logic for Crumbline moves out of the scheduler and into its own config block now. Same behavior (orders lock at the configured hour, timezone-aware), just declared instead of hardcoded. Please eyeball the staging values below before I merge; they should match what's deployed.

config for hawip-bahop:
[fendor]
host = fendor.paliqworks.corp
user = fendor_svc
database = fendor_prod

# Who to Contact: Currency Rounding Issues

If you encounter rounding discrepancies in Lendrow's conversion service — even off by a single minor unit — do not patch values locally. All rounding rules are centralized in the RateCore library, and ad-hoc fixes have caused ledger mismatches before. Document the currency pair, amounts, and timestamps, then reach the settlements team at the address below.

alerts address for kafof-bagag: kasael@olvarqdyn.corp

Handover note — shift change, routes desk.

Mira, the key-card stock for the new Ashgrove Point site is packed and waiting in the secure cage: two sealed cartons, three hundred blanks each, plus the encoder ribbon box. Wexell Systems confirmed the cards are unprogrammed, but treat them as controlled stock anyway. The run is booked for Wednesday morning with our usual driver. At the site, the courier must follow the step below.

drop instructions, bagug-yawep: the gorael novdor courier leaves the fraax ledger at gate 7160 under passcode 348527